When Facing Two Bad Options of Human Annihilation, Create a Third for Peace

International Peace Coalition #77 Nov. 22, 2024 (EIRNS)—The 77th consecutive weekly meeting of the International Peace Coalition (IPC) began with comments from Schiller Institute leader and IPC co-moderator Dennis Speed, who characterized the period between the U.S. Presidential election and the inauguration of Donald Trump as … Continue reading When Facing Two Bad Options of Human Annihilation, Create a Third for Peace